Colombia's Comptroller General identified non-compliance in resource allocation for rural care policies with a gender perspective between 2016 and 2025.
The entity reviewed the Conpes 4143 Action Plan and found that the Ministry of Agriculture reported $11.719 million without a clear breakdown for rural care activities.
Only 50% of agricultural sector institutions allocate a specific budget for the National Care Program. The Comptroller noted that this situation limits the impact of the measures.
The control entity asked the Rural Development Agency and the National Land Agency to allocate specific resources and warned of risks from budget adjustments and the possible disappearance of the Ministry of Equality.
